From 4cb89d56559cb77543025293750e7b894cc0caee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=99=88=E5=B8=85?= Date: Thu, 11 Jul 2019 15:12:44 +0800 Subject: [PATCH] feat: add itemRender demo fix #4786 --- src/layouts/BasicLayout.tsx |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/src/layouts/BasicLayout.tsx b/src/layouts/BasicLayout.tsx index 6942adbb..c2777e2c 100644 --- a/src/layouts/BasicLayout.tsx +++ b/src/layouts/BasicLayout.tsx @@ -117,6 +117,14 @@ const BasicLayout: React.FC = props => { }, ...routers, ]} + itemRender={(route, params, routes, paths) => { + const first = routes.indexOf(route) === 0; + return first ? ( + {route.breadcrumbName} + ) : ( + {route.breadcrumbName} + ); + }} footerRender={footerRender} menuDataRender={menuDataRender} formatMessage={formatMessage}